Assessment of an Artificial Intelligence Algorithm for Detection of Intracranial Hemorrhage.

Journal: World neurosurgery
Published Date:

Abstract

BACKGROUND: Immediate and accurate detection of intracranial hemorrhages (ICHs) is essential to provide a good clinical outcome for patients with ICH. Artificial intelligence has the potential to provide this, but the assessment of these methods needs to be investigated in depth. This study aimed to assess the ability of Canon's Stroke Solution ICH detection algorithm to accurately identify patients both with and without ICHs present.
